Features

Issuer Hungary
King Francis Joseph I (Franz Joseph I) (1848-1916)
Type Standard circulation coins
Year 1868
Value 20 Kreuzers (Krajczár) (0.20)
Currency Florin (decimalized, 1857-1892)
Composition Silver (.500)
Weight 2.66 g
Diameter 21.5 mm
Shape Round
Technique Milled
Orientation Medal alignment ↑↑
Demonetized Yes

Obverse

Obverse of KM#552.1

Script: Latin

Lettering:
FERENCZ JÓZSEF I · K · A · CS ÉS M · H · S · D · O · AP · KIR ·
K B

Translation:
Ferenc József Isten kegyelméből ausztria császára és Magyar- Horvát- Szlavón- Dalmát országok apostoli királya
Francis Joseph by the grace of God, Austrian Emperor and Apostolic King of Hungary, Croatia, Slavonia, Dalmatia

Reverse

Reverse of KM445.1

Script: Latin

Lettering:
VÁLTÓ PÉNZ
20
KRAJCZÁR
1868

Translation: Hungarian Royal change money

Edge

Plain

Mint

K B Kremnica, Slovakia (1328-date)
